## **Transition Town Weymouth and Portland Annual Report 2024-25** 

During the past year Transition Town Weymouth and Portland has continued to support and co-operate with local environmental and community projects, including Tumbledown Farm and has worked closely with the Weymouth Climate Hub to expand an existing project, the Circular Shop. 

In addition, several existing projects have been fully integrated into TTWP, including Portland Community Allotments and The Foodbank on Portland (the Fridge). This has been useful to facilitate insurance cover and funding applications through TTWP. A representative from each of these projects has now joined the TTWP Committee. 

The Trustees and Committee have attended a number of events in the year including setting up a stall at a Zero Carbon Dorset Conference at Bournemouth University in November 2024 and have regularly attended Weymouth Climate Hub weekly meetings held in the Palm House Café on Tuesday mornings. 

A Committee meeting in April included a visit to the Portland Community Allotments and it was decided to hold the 2025 AGM at the Community Allotments in June, including a bring and share plant-based evening meal. 

A key new initiative is to investigate opportunities to set up an environment and sustainability resource and drop-in centre in Weymouth, in partnership with the Weymouth Climate Hub (also a registered charity). 

Agreement was reached with a small existing project in the economically deprived Park district of Weymouth, the Circular Shop, to develop a pilot sustainability centre, the Circular Shop +. After several months of preparation, the project was launched at an event in early May with a welcome from the mayor of Weymouth Dr. Jon Orrell (who is also a Trustee of TTWP).  The Circular Shop + is planned to be open for several hours on 3 days per week and will include community tool hire, low-cost leftover paint (from donations), organic affordable wholefoods and occasional events and workshops.  After the early development phase, it was agreed that the Weymouth Climate Hub would lead the project with support from TTWP. 

The TTWP Trustees and Committee agreed to seek an affordable larger venue for a sustainability centre if the pilot project is successful.
